Web Development Jobs: Web development has become one of the most in-demand careers in today’s digital world. With the increasing reliance on websites and online platforms, businesses are constantly seeking skilled web developers to create and maintain their online presence. If you have a passion for coding and problem-solving, pursuing a career in web development can be both rewarding and lucrative. In this comprehensive guide, we will explore the different aspects of web development jobs and provide valuable insights on building a successful career in this field.
The Basics of Web Development
Before entering the job market, it’s essential to understand the basics of web development. Web development refers to the process of building and maintaining websites using various programming languages, frameworks, and tools. It involves both front-end development, which focuses on a website’s visual and interactive elements, and back-end development, which deals with server-side functionality and data management. Full-stack developers are proficient in both front-end and back-end development.
Web development requires a combination of technical skills, such as proficiency in programming languages like HTML, CSS, and JavaScript, problem-solving abilities, and creativity. A good web developer should be able to translate a client’s vision into a functional and visually appealing website.
The Job Market for Web Developers
The job market for web developers is highly competitive but offers many opportunities. As businesses continue to embrace digital transformation, the demand for web developers has skyrocketed. According to the Bureau of Labor Statistics, the employment of web developers is projected to grow 13 percent from 2018 to 2028, much faster than the average for all occupations.
Web developers can find employment in various industries, including technology companies, advertising agencies, e-commerce firms, and government organizations. Many web developers also work freelance, allowing them the flexibility to choose their projects and work remotely.
Credit: devmountain.com
Credit: www.liveabout.com
Types of Web Development Jobs
Web development offers a wide range of job roles and specializations. Here are some of the most common types of web development jobs:
Job Role
Description
Front-End Developer
Responsible for creating the user-facing interface of a website using HTML, CSS, and JavaScript.
Back-End Developer
Focuses on the server-side functionality of a website, including database management and server configuration.
Full-Stack Developer
Proficient in both front-end and back-end development, capable of handling all aspects of website development.
UI/UX Designer
Responsible for creating intuitive and visually appealing user interfaces and optimizing the user experience.
Mobile App Developer
Specializes in building mobile applications using frameworks like React Native or native development languages like Swift or Kotlin.
E-commerce Developer
Focuses on developing and maintaining e-commerce websites, including payment gateways and inventory management systems.
How to Build a Successful Career in Web Development
Building a successful web development career requires combining technical skills, industry knowledge, and continuous learning. Here are some tips to help you kickstart your career:
Acquire the necessary skills: Learn fundamental programming languages like HTML, CSS, and JavaScript. Familiarize yourself with popular frameworks and tools like React, Angular, and Node.js. Take online courses or attend coding boot camps to accelerate your learning process.
Build a portfolio: Create a portfolio website to showcase your projects and demonstrate your skills to potential employers. Include a variety of projects that highlight your versatility and expertise.
Gain practical experience: Look for internships or freelance opportunities to gain hands-on experience. Collaborate with other developers on open-source projects to expand your network and learn from experienced professionals.
Stay current: Web development is an ever-evolving field, with new technologies and frameworks emerging regularly. Stay updated with the latest trends and continuously enhance your skills to remain competitive.
Network: Attend industry events, join online communities, and connect with other professionals in the field. Networking can lead to job opportunities and valuable mentorship.
Continuously learn: Web development is a lifelong learning journey. Take advantage of online resources, tutorials, and courses to enhance your skills and stay ahead of the curve.
Frequently Asked Questions
What Are The Essential Skills Required For Web Development Jobs?
To excel in web development jobs, you need skills such as proficiency in programming languages, experience in web development frameworks, and knowledge of databases.
How To Prepare For A Web Development Job Interview?
To prepare for a web development job interview, research the company, review the job requirements, practice coding problems, and prepare questions to ask the interviewer.
What Is The Average Salary For A Web Developer?
The average salary for a web developer ranges between $50,000 to $100,000 per year, depending on experience, location, and company size.
What Is The Job Outlook For Web Developers In The Future?
The job outlook for web developers is positive, with a projected growth rate of 8% between 2019 and 2029, as businesses continue to rely on websites and online services to reach customers.
Conclusion
Web development jobs offer tremendous opportunities for individuals passionate about coding and problem-solving. By acquiring the necessary skills, building a solid portfolio, gaining practical experience, staying up to date with industry trends, networking, and continuously learning, you can pave the way for a successful career in web development. The demand for skilled web developers is expected to increase in the coming years, making it an excellent time to embark on this exciting career path.